Gamma Group
Gamma Group serves Governmental Customers only
Target Clients :
- Law Enforcement Agencies: Police, Anti-Corruption, VIP Protection, Customs, Presidential Guard, Naval & Border Security
- Intelligence Agencies: Internal and External Security Departments
- Military: Intelligence, Signal Intelligence, Army, Navy, Air Force
- Special Events: International Conferences & Events

Product Capabilities
7
Product Name Description
FinSpy Mobile Offers ability to compromise target’s mobile phone:
BlackBerry, iOS, Android.
FinSpy Refers to the suite of FinFly offerings enumerated below.
FinFly USB Requires direct access to machine. Can extract and infect.
FinFly FireWire Requires direct access to machine. Can extract and infect.
FinFly LAN Requires direct access to the target LAN. Can perform
various MITM activities.
FinFly NET Requires that target visit a network that is in the control of
the attacker. Can perform various MITM activies.
FinFly ISP Attacks the target’s ISP. Can MITM either before hitting the
ISPs core network, or afterward.
FinFly Web Attempts to deploy malware to targets through various
web-based attack vectors.
FinFly Exploit Portal
Basically an online repository of 0-days and 1-days that paying customers can integrate into their attacks on targets
and deploy to said targets using various other FinFly offerings.

Dropper
Malware extracts two of the PE resources from itself (using PE traversal manually) and deobfuscates them using a simple XOR algorithm.
One of the resources deobfuscates to a JPEG file that is then used as a replacement to the original sample file
The other resource is a PE file that is later loaded into the current process’s address space using a custom PE loader
10
![Page 11: Finfisher- Nguyễn Chấn Việt](https://reader033.vdocuments.net/reader033/viewer/2022042713/547ecfa2b47959c0508b4c2d/html5/thumbnails/11.jpg)
Dropper
Start with the key bytes and XOR that with the first 4 bytes.
XOR the next 4 bytes with the (obfuscated) previous 4 bytes.

Payload Extraction
Decrypt the resources :
- Test.exe (main component)
- driverw.sys : named “Microsoft Disk Driver”
- shell32.dll
- msvcr90.dll
- …
Put into %TEMP% and execute using ShellExecuteW API

OS Version
17
Malware checks OS version :
- 32-bit : continue to decrypt 32-bit modules
- 64-bit : creates a new x64 malware in %TEMP% folder, CreateProcess to execute and terminates itself

msvcr90.dll
18
Packed and encrypted tiny DLL
Only decrypt in memory
it does act as an internet proxy
Create serveral threads :
- one for checking injection
- one for injecting into Windows task manager and Sysinternals process explorer (32 and 64 bit)
- one for injecting into all processes
- …
![Page 19: Finfisher- Nguyễn Chấn Việt](https://reader033.vdocuments.net/reader033/viewer/2022042713/547ecfa2b47959c0508b4c2d/html5/thumbnails/19.jpg)
The injected code
The injected codedoes inline user-mode hook in the following functions in every running process :
ntdll.dll!NtDeviceIoControlFile
ntdll.dll!NtEnumerateKey
ntdll.dll!NtEnumerateValueKey
ntdll.dll!NtQueryDirectoryFile
ntdll.dll!NtQueryKey
ntdll.dll!NtQuerySystemInformation
19
kernel32.dll!CreateFileW
kernel32.dll!CreateProcessInternalW
kernel32.dll!MoveFileW
kernel32.dll!DeleteFileW
kernel32.dll!MoveFileExW
…

iOS version
iOS version is developed for Arm7, built against iOS SDK 5.1 on OSX 10.7.3 and it appears that it will run on iPhone 4, 4S, iPad 1, 2, 3, and iPod touch 3, 4 on iOS 4.0 and up

Windows Mobile version
30
AddressBook: Providing exfiltration of details from contacts stored in the local address book.
CallInterception: Used to intercept voice calls, record them and store them for later transmission.
PhoneCallLog: Exfiltrates information on all performed, received and missed calls stored in a local log file.
SMS: Records all incoming and outgoing SMS messages and stores them for later transmission.
Tracking: Tracks the GPS locations of the device.

C&C Servers
Two servers in Brunei
One in Turkmenistan’s Ministry of Communications
Two in Singapore,
One in the Netherlands
A new server in Indonesia
A new server in Bahrain
